What is Form 8966 Instructions
The Instructions for Form 8966 is a tax document used by foreign financial institutions to guide them in reporting U.S. accounts under the Foreign Account Tax Compliance Act (FATCA).

What is Form 8966 and Its Instructions?
Form 8966 is a critical component of the IRS reporting requirements established under the Foreign Account Tax Compliance Act (FATCA). This form is significant as it mandates foreign financial institutions (FFIs) to report specific information regarding their U.S. accounts and payees. The instructions for Form 8966 provide essential guidance on accurately completing the form to ensure compliance with regulations.
FFIs must understand the obligations and responsibilities that come with filing this form, emphasizing the importance of following these detailed guidelines to avoid potential pitfalls in reporting.

Who is required to file Form 8966?
Foreign Financial Institutions (FFIs) that hold U.S. accounts must file Form 8966 to comply with FATCA regulations. This includes those that manage accounts for U.S. citizens or residents.
What is the deadline for submitting Form 8966?
Form 8966 must be filed annually, with deadlines aligning closely with the U.S. tax filing deadlines. Specific dates are subject to IRS announcements, so checking annually is advisable.
How can I submit Form 8966?
Form 8966 can be submitted electronically through IRS e-filing systems or by paper filing. Instructions for these methods are outlined in the document.
